Handheld adjustable type miniature vascular clamp
Technical Field
The utility model relates to a vascular clamp technical field specifically is a miniature vascular clamp of handheld adjustable.
Background
At present, the clinically applied instrument for blocking blood flow is mainly a pug vascular clamp. The blood vessel blocking device is an instrument for blocking blood flow according to elasticity of a blood vessel clamp, generally speaking, all the components are made of metal, and a clamping end of a clamping arm of the blood vessel clamp for clamping the blood vessel is usually contacted with the blood vessel through a plane clamping surface.
However, the existing vascular clamps cannot position when clamping blood vessels, the blood vessels can fall off, and the blood vessels cannot be prevented from being damaged due to excessive force.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ments.
Referring to fig. 1 to 3, the present invention provides a technical solution: a handheld adjustable type micro vascular clamp is shown in a figure II, the initial state of the vascular clamp is shown in a figure II, a reset spring 6 is in an original state, a figure I is in a clamping state and comprises a clamping head 1, one side of the clamping head 1 is fixedly connected with a clamping tail 2, the surface of the clamping tail 2 is provided with a groove 3, one side of the clamping tail 2 is fixedly connected with a pinching head 4, the upper surface of the clamping tail 2 is fixedly connected with a ratchet 5, one end of the ratchet 5 penetrates through the groove 3, the reset spring 6 is fixedly connected between the two pinching heads 4, the surface of the ratchet 5 is provided with a ratchet 7, the rotating shafts of the two clamping tails 2 are movably connected with a connecting column 8, the rotating shaft of the inner wall of the groove 3 is movably connected with a fixing plate 9, one side of the fixing plate 9 is fixedly connected with a clamping tooth 10, one side of the clamping tooth 10 is fixedly connected with a, the number of the clamping heads 1 is two, the two clamping heads 1 are symmetrically arranged on one side of the clamping tail 2 by taking the vertical central line of the connecting column 8 as a symmetry axis, the upper surface of the fixing plate 9 is fixedly connected with a spanner plate 12, the number of the ratchets 7 is several, the ratchets 7 are arranged on the surface of the ratchet strip 5 in an annular array form, a vascular clamp which is simple in operation can be formed by the crossed arrangement of the two clamping heads 1 and the clamping tail 2, a blood vessel can be clamped by the clamping heads 1, the two clamping heads 1 can be in an angle-opening state by the reset spring 6, the positioning spring 11 and the fixing plate 9 can be arranged by the groove 3, the two clamping heads 1 can be fixed in an angle by clamping the ratchets 10, the clamping heads 1 can be in a control range of zero to sixty degrees by the uniform arrangement of the ratchets 7, and the problem that the existing vascular clamp cannot be positioned when clamping the, the vascular clamp is simple in arrangement, strong in practicability and capable of preventing the blood vessel from falling off under the condition that the attention of a doctor is not concentrated by the aid of the positioning device.
As an optimal technical solution of the utility model: the vascular clamp is made of steel materials, the reset spring is in a compressed state, and the positioning spring is a compression spring.
The use specification, this miniature blood vessel of handheld adjustable presss from both sides head 4 respectively in thumb and middle finger contact during the use, pulls the spanner 12 with the forefinger and relieves spacingly, presses two at this moment and holds between the fingers head control chuck 1 and be used for cliping treating and press from both sides the blood vessel, is in suitable dynamics and makes unclamping spanner 12 positioning spring 11 and fix a position this moment latch 10 and block thorn strip 5 to location chuck 1 can not need exert oneself for a long time, provides convenience to follow-up treatment work.
